Period | TTM Value | Value | YoY Chg | Change % | Start Date | End Date | Report | Filed |
---|---|---|---|---|---|---|---|---|
Q3 2024 | $886M | $232M | +$11.7M | +5.32% | Jul 1, 2024 | Sep 30, 2024 | 10-Q | 2024-11-06 |
Q2 2024 | $874M | $222M | +$24.2M | +12.2% | Apr 1, 2024 | Jun 30, 2024 | 10-Q | 2024-08-08 |
Q1 2024 | $850M | $222M | +$33.3M | +17.6% | Jan 1, 2024 | Mar 31, 2024 | 10-Q | 2024-05-07 |
Q4 2023 | $817M | $210M | +$13.7M | +6.98% | Oct 1, 2023 | Dec 31, 2023 | 10-K | 2024-02-29 |
Q3 2023 | $803M | $220M | +$16M | +7.84% | Jul 1, 2023 | Sep 30, 2023 | 10-Q | 2024-11-06 |
Q2 2023 | $787M | $198M | +$2.8M | +1.43% | Apr 1, 2023 | Jun 30, 2023 | 10-Q | 2024-08-08 |
Q1 2023 | $784M | $189M | -$6.8M | -3.48% | Jan 1, 2023 | Mar 31, 2023 | 10-Q | 2024-05-07 |
Q4 2022 | $791M | $196M | -$3.5M | -1.75% | Oct 1, 2022 | Dec 31, 2022 | 10-K | 2024-02-29 |
Q3 2022 | $795M | $204M | +$44.8M | +28.1% | Jul 1, 2022 | Sep 30, 2022 | 10-Q | 2023-11-02 |
Q2 2022 | $750M | $195M | +$9.7M | +5.23% | Apr 1, 2022 | Jun 30, 2022 | 10-Q | 2023-08-03 |
Q1 2022 | $740M | $196M | +$13M | +7.12% | Jan 1, 2022 | Mar 31, 2022 | 10-Q | 2023-05-03 |
Q4 2021 | $727M | $200M | +$45.2M | +29.2% | Oct 1, 2021 | Dec 31, 2021 | 10-K | 2024-02-29 |
Q3 2021 | $682M | $159M | +$22M | +16% | Jul 1, 2021 | Sep 30, 2021 | 10-Q | 2022-11-03 |
Q2 2021 | $660M | $186M | +$53.8M | +40.8% | Apr 1, 2021 | Jun 30, 2021 | 10-Q | 2022-08-04 |
Q1 2021 | $606M | $183M | +$29.7M | +19.4% | Jan 1, 2021 | Mar 31, 2021 | 10-Q | 2022-05-05 |
Q4 2020 | $577M | $155M | +$64.4M | +71.3% | Oct 1, 2020 | Dec 31, 2020 | 10-K | 2023-02-27 |
Q3 2020 | $512M | $137M | +$37.9M | +38.2% | Jul 1, 2020 | Sep 30, 2020 | 10-Q | 2021-11-04 |
Q2 2020 | $474M | $132M | +$40.6M | +44.5% | Apr 1, 2020 | Jun 30, 2020 | 10-Q | 2021-08-02 |
Q1 2020 | $434M | $153M | +$57M | +59.5% | Jan 1, 2020 | Mar 31, 2020 | 10-Q | 2021-05-06 |
Q4 2019 | $377M | $90.3M | -$1.8M | -1.95% | Oct 1, 2019 | Dec 31, 2019 | 10-K | 2020-02-21 |
Q3 2019 | $378M | $99.3M | +$300K | +0.3% | Jul 1, 2019 | Sep 30, 2019 | 10-Q | 2020-11-05 |
Q2 2019 | $378M | $91.2M | -$5.1M | -5.3% | Apr 1, 2019 | Jun 30, 2019 | 10-Q | 2020-08-06 |
Q1 2019 | $383M | $95.8M | +$5M | +5.51% | Jan 1, 2019 | Mar 31, 2019 | 10-Q | 2020-05-07 |
Q4 2018 | $378M | $92.1M | Oct 1, 2018 | Dec 31, 2018 | 10-K | 2020-02-21 | ||
Q3 2018 | $99M | Jul 1, 2018 | Sep 30, 2018 | 10-K | 2020-02-21 | |||
Q2 2018 | $96.3M | Apr 1, 2018 | Jun 30, 2018 | 10-K | 2020-02-21 | |||
Q1 2018 | $90.8M | Jan 1, 2018 | Mar 31, 2018 | 10-K | 2020-02-21 |